(引用说明:本文技术要点均来自搜索结果中的教程实践,已标注来源编号)

🚀 一、JS心能力速成
- 基础三要素
- 变量声明:
let
动态容器 vsconst
永恒常量 → 全局污染9 - 函数引擎:箭头函数
()=>{}
解决this
指向难题 → 异步回调更简洁 - DOM操作:
document.getElementyId("demo").innerHTML = "Hello!"
→ 网页动态交互基石19
- 变量声明:
- 语糖
- 解构赋值:
const { name, age } = user;
→ 数据拆包如拆快递📦 - 异步进化:
async/await
取代回调地狱 → 像写同步代码般优雅处理请求9
- 解构赋值:
🎨 二、炫酷实战方向
🌐 1. 可视化盛宴(Three.js )
jascriptconst scene = new THREE.Scene(); const cube = new THREE.Mesh(new THREE.oxGeometry(), new THREE.MeshLambertMaterial({color: 0x00ff00})); scene.add(cube); // 立方体诞生![2]()
- 进阶:影优化需调整光源距离 → “马赛克式模糊”2
📊 2. 数据图表(Chart.js )
jascriptnew Chart(ctx, { type: bar, data: { labels: [, 印度, ], datasets: [{ data: [14, 13.8, 3.3], // :亿人 backgroundColor: rgba(54, 162, 235, 0.6) // 透明蓝柱[7]()[10]() }] } });
- 设计心机:全局字体染
Chart.defaults.global.defaultFontColor = blue
→ 统一视觉语言10
📱 3. 自动化脚本(Auto.js )
- 猫自动领取 → 双十一双手4
- 微信朋友圈点赞 →
click(device.width/2, device.height/2)
模拟点击6
⚠️ 三、避坑指南
- 身份证校验
jascript
// 末位校验算:权重因子[7,9,10,5,8,4,2,1,6,3,7,9,10,5,8,4,2] const lastChar = 10X98765432[sum % 11]; // 慎用正则单独验证![5]()[11]()
- 信息脱敏
idCard.replace(/(\d{3})\d{11}(\d{4})/, "$1****$2")
→ 显示首3位+末4位11
💎 网页小编锐评
纵观教程生态:
![]()
- 51CTO教程 110:框架式知识树梳理 ✔️ 适合构建体系,但例略显复古;
- CSDN实战 27:聚焦Three.js/Chart.js 等前沿库 🔥 代码即抄即用,建议过滤过时版本;
- 自动化秘笈 46:手机脚本教学直击痛点 📱 需惕安卓版本兼容区。
终极建议:新手从打地基,后用可视化项目点燃兴趣,自动化篇当甜点即可~ ✨
![]()
![]()
围绕JaScript教程的个性化解析,结合前沿应用场景与实用技巧,文末附网页身份评:
相关问答
js基础教程---详解 答:JS 基础
教程详解:1. JS函数 函数定义:函数是JS中的基本构建块,用于封装可重复使用的代码。 参数:函数可以带有参数,分为形参和实参。 返回值:使用return关键字可以返回函数执行的结果。 内置对象arguments:arguments是一个类数组对象,包含传递给函数的所有参数。 匿名函数:没有名称的函数,常用于回调...
aippt如何制作 企业回答:随着AI技术的飞速发展,如今市面上涌现了许多实用易操作的AI生成工具1、简介:AiPPT: 这款AI工具智能理解用户输入的主题,提供“AI智能生成”和“导入本地大纲”的选项,生成的PPT内容丰富多样,可自由编辑和添加元素,图表类型包括柱状图、条形...
Annotorious.js 入门教程 :图片注释工具
答:快速入门 快速上手Annotorious.js,首先需安装,你可以通过CDN或NPM方式。CDN引入时需使用Annotorious.init,NPM引入则需new Annotorious。重要的是,在初始化时确保在页面加载完成后执行。另外,导出和导入数据是关键步骤:getAnnotations()用于导出,loadAnnotations(url)则用于导入数据,支持从URL加载数据文件...
文章来源: 用户投稿版权声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。